Misunderstanding
Many misunderstand screen size fingerprinting. They assume that when a website fingerprints their browser, that it merely gets the display ‘category’, such as ‘1200x800’. But in reality, it gets your unique size down to the microscopic pixels, such as 1202x799. Each window will fill the display slightly differently, which absolutely can (and is) tracked across services.
Tor Restricts it
Tor Browser attempts to hide unique screen sizes by blocking and restricting Javascript, which causes services such as Google, Reddit, and Cloudflare to haze you. And often breaks the display of the website itself.
Brave deprecated it
In 2024 with version 1.64, Brave completely deprecated ‘strict’ screen size fingerprinting, because it so frequently broke websites. This mode was the only one that actually protected the unique pixels of your screen size. Which is exactly what I’m screaming about, that modern web browsers force you to pick between privacy and functionality.

Smaller Displays
But many HydraVeil users have complained that they don’t want to deal with smaller windows. So how can you get the convenience of larger sizes, but the privacy protection of different sizes? And that’s why I’m excited about our new update today.
Dynamic Larger Screen Sizes
We are proud to present a new mode for quick profile creation, which when enabled presents many screen size options that are only slightly smaller than your host, in 50 dimension increments. When used in ‘fast mode’, it allows the user to effortlessly and conveniently get profiles that comfortably fill up their host’s display window, but each one is slightly different to fingerprinters.
Fast mode
This can be enabled AFTER ‘fast mode’ is enabled in the ‘create/edit’ options.
